Elevated BMI May Not Compromise Prostate Cancer Surgery

Elevated BMI and outcomes after robot-assisted radical prostatectomy for prostate cancer

Key Summary:

  • Elevated BMI did not worsen most surgical or pathological outcomes after prostatectomy.
  • Hypertension and diabetes were more common among patients with elevated BMI.
  • Elevated BMI was linked to more frequent absence of spontaneous postoperative diuresis.

ELEVATED BMI did not significantly worsen most short term outcomes after robot-assisted radical prostatectomy for prostate cancer.

Researchers evaluated 1,366 patients undergoing robot-assisted radical prostatectomy to determine whether excess body weight affected clinical, pathological, surgical, or postoperative outcomes. Patients were categorized as having normal BMI, below 25 kg/m², or elevated BMI, defined as 25 kg/m² or higher.

Elevated BMI Shows Limited Impact on Outcomes

Elevated BMI was not significantly associated with pathological stage, extraprostatic extension, lymph node involvement, seminal vesicle invasion, tumor volume, International Society of Urological Pathology grade, or surgical margin status.

Patients with elevated BMI had numerically higher frequencies of positive surgical margins and higher postoperative prostate specific antigen levels, but neither difference reached statistical significance. The researchers therefore cautioned against interpreting these findings as evidence that elevated BMI contributes to worse oncological outcomes.

Similarly, operative time, anesthesia time, operating room stay, mechanical ventilation, and intraoperative blood transfusion did not differ significantly between BMI groups.

Postoperative complications including infection, bleeding, venous thromboembolism, fistula, and erectile dysfunction were uncommon and showed no significant differences according to BMI.

Cardiometabolic Comorbidities Remain Important

Patients with elevated BMI had significantly higher rates of systemic arterial hypertension and diabetes mellitus, with both associations reaching p<0.001. The findings indicate that although elevated BMI may not independently compromise most short term prostatectomy outcomes, clinicians may encounter a greater cardiometabolic burden in these patients.

One postoperative finding did differ significantly. Absence of spontaneous postoperative diuresis occurred more frequently in patients with elevated BMI, with a p value of 0.017. The retrospective study could not establish the mechanism underlying this association, and the authors emphasized that the finding requires prospective confirmation.

BMI Alone May Not Capture Surgical Risk

The study was conducted at a single tertiary referral center and relied on BMI as its sole measure of adiposity. BMI does not distinguish fat mass from lean body mass or quantify visceral fat distribution, potentially limiting its ability to reflect clinically important differences in body composition.

Long term outcomes including biochemical recurrence, prostate cancer specific survival, and overall survival were also not evaluated.

Overall, elevated BMI alone did not appear to substantially influence pathological findings, surgical variables, or most early postoperative outcomes following robot-assisted radical prostatectomy. Larger prospective multicenter studies incorporating detailed body composition measures and longer oncological follow up are needed.
